In the tight choice are now: Kymco People S 125 + Grand Bike + dealer on site + Kickstarter (run mostly only short distance in winter, whether the battery is always sufficiently charged..?) + bad robust technology – can I sit comparatively badly on it (193cm., knee broken –> knee angle, little space for the feet..) – for a 125er lame, little PS – Lt. of different magazines bad chassis.. weighs approx. 115Kg.. Honda PSI 125 + I can sit very well on it( therefore also the PSI 125 and not the SH 125, at the SH 125 I could sit in about as with the People S 125..) + modern engine, injector, powerful.. – no dealer on site, the nearest dealer is about 35 km away.. – suspension should be knocked out according to different magazines after approx. 4000Km, V At approx. 20000 km the variomatik is done, the exhaust until then even 5x.. – NO Kickstarter, if there sometimes in winter the battery does not want anymore..
